1. A method, comprising:
treating a target area including a tumor to reduce a microvasculature in the target area;
inserting a catheter device into a lumen within or adjacent to the tumor, the catheter device including a first occluder and a second occluder;
isolating a segment of the lumen proximate to the target area using the first occluder and the second occluder;
delivering a dose of an agent to the target area having the reduced microvasculature from the isolated segment via the catheter device.
